Description
Looks at scientific discovery as a process of mistakes, mishaps, and enlightenment, and discusses how theories have changed throughout the history of research into the solar system.

Description
Bloody Bill is coming! The American Revolution is raging, and 14-year-old Dicey Langston overhears that a fierce Loyalist leader is heading for the Patriot camp where her brothers are secretly based. This gripping narrative tells the surprising true story of a brave young girl who saved many lives...and risked her own life for independence.
